Bangladeshi Ahmed Muttaki was selected as the best businessman in Maldives
Md. Al Amin Maldives Representative,
MIANZ International Group, the company of Bangladeshi citizen Ahmed Moktaki, received the Gold Hundred Gala Award of Maldives two times in a row, winning the first place among one hundred leading companies of Maldives.Yesterday, November 29, at the Crossroads Multi-Island Resort in Maldives, the founder-chairman Ahmed Mottaki accepted the award on behalf of the group. Vice President of Maldives Faisal Nasim was present as the chief guest in the event. Later he presented the awards to the recipients of the GOLD 100 Gala award
Bangladesh was the special guest on the occasion
High Commissioner Rear Admiral SM Abul Kalam Azad, Deputy High Commissioner of Sri Lanka in Maldives, and Indian High Commissioner.
Ahmed Moktaki is a Bangladeshi expatriate citizen
His hometown is Ahmed Moktaki of Miyabari, Shahbazpur, Sarail Upazila, Brahmanbaria. He has been a resident of Maldives for almost 31 years. Prabas started his life as a teacher in the country's government schools, but now he is a Bangladeshi education entrepreneur and businessman.
The Miang International Group, owned by him, has gained a reputation as a major importer of Bangladeshi food and agricultural products in the Maldives. Also, a large number of Bangladeshis have been given employment opportunities.
